Storm warning for south-west
Heavy rain, strong winds and lightning forecast from about 4pm on Monday
THE SOUTH-west corner of France has been placed on a weather alert by Météo France, with storms forecast from 16.00 on Monday afternoon.
Eleven departments are affected by the orange alert - the whole Midi-Pyrénées region, plus the Landes, Lot-et-Garonne and Pyrénées-Atlantiques.
Stormy weather from Portugal and Spain will cross the Pyrenees, with heavy rain (up to 4cm per hour), possible hailstones, strong winds gusting up to 90kph and thunder and lightning.
The unsettled weather will reach the Toulouse region by early evening. Departments further north have been placed on yellow alert.
The warning applies until at least 6.00 on Tuesday morning.
